Roof repair costs depend on several specific factors. The size of the damaged area is the biggest variable, along with the accessibility of your roof and the pitch or steepness involved. We also look at the underlying materials—like whether you have standard asphalt shingles, metal, or tile—and the complexity of the flashing around chimneys or vents. If the wood decking underneath is rotted or damaged, that adds to the labor and material needs. We provide ex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

Galvanized steel roofing in New Orleans is steel that has been coated with zinc to prevent rust and corrosion, which is crucial in the humid, coastal environment. This coating makes the metal roofing system much more durable and long-lasting. Pros recommend galvanized steel for its ability to withstand the elements common in the region, offering a reliable and effective roofing solution for homes and businesses throughout New Orleans.

Asphalt shingle roofs can be suitable for New Orleans, but it's important to choose shingles designed for high-wind areas and with good moisture resistance. Architectural or dimensional shingles generally offer better durability and longevity than basic three-tab shingles. Pros can help you select the right type of asphalt shingles that can withstand the humidity and potential storms common in the region. Proper installation is also critical for their performance in New Orleans.
In New Orleans, common roof shingle types include asphalt shingles (architectural/dimensional are preferred for durability), and metal roofing which is increasingly popular due to its resilience. Some older homes may feature slate or tile, though these are less common for new installations due to weight and cost. Installing metal roofing in New Orleans involves careful planning to account for humidity and potential storm activity. Pros will ensure the roof deck is sound, apply a high-quality underlayment for moisture protection, and then meticulously install the metal panels, often using concealed fasteners for a cleaner look and better seal. Proper flashing around vents and edges is critical to prevent water intrusion. This process ensures a durable and long-lasting roof for the New Orleans climate.
